## Ownership

The user module carve-out from the Bramblewood monolith is officially underway. Auth, profiles, and sessions move to the new `userd` service; everything else stays put for now. If you're touching user tables directly, stop — go through the new API, even if it feels slower this week. Migration status gets reported at the weekly eng sync, so bring your blockers there. Overall accountability for the split sits with one person.

signatory, hahop-kajeg: Giliel Caswyn

Approvals — Checkout load testing (Merrow Cart). Support team: load tests against the checkout flow run only in the staging mesh, never production. Tests need an approved window and a rollback contact on call. Customer-visible slowdowns during a test should be escalated immediately. All test windows are approved by the person named below.

signatory, yahog-badug: Quenix Ulaael

### Step 4: Stage the Gateway Image

Before merging, confirm the Fieldhand telemetry gateway image was built from the tagged commit, not a working branch. Check that the tractor-unit protocol schemas embedded in the image match the version pinned in the manifest, since mismatches silently drop CAN-bus frames. Once verified, the image must be signed for fleet distribution. Signing is performed with the deploy key that follows.

deploy key for fafof-yaguf: bky4_zHj6

## Limits & Quotas: Planner Regression (Dovetail 7.1)

Heads up for the release: the Dovetail 7.1 planner started picking nested-loop joins on the Quarrow fact tables whenever row estimates dipped below the old threshold, and a few tenant dashboards timed out. We've clamped the estimator and added per-tenant query quotas so one bad plan can't starve the pool. Don't ship 7.2 until these hold on the staging replay. The clamps and quotas we settled on are below.

limits module of tajop-hahig:
RATE_LIMITS = {
    "quenath": 10,
    "oliix": 1,
    "zorath": 2,
    "ralath": 2,
}